The Presenc AI 2026 license data [HIGH: May 2026] resolves a critical ambiguity in my Round 1 analysis: not all "open-source" models are equally open. Apache 2.0/MIT (56% of releases) offer genuine commercial freedom with no scale thresholds, while Llama Community (14%) and Tongyi Qianwen (6%) embed vendor-controlled gates that replicate the API-vendor risk in open-source clothing. This means the optimal strategy is not "open-source vs. closed API" but "permissive-license open-source vs. everything else." The MongoDB/Elastic precedent [HIGH: 2018-2024] confirms that vendor-controlled open-source (SSPL, Elastic License) is a trap — but truly permissive open-source (Apache 2.0, MIT) preserves forkability and portability.
